We would like to welcome Officer Richard Flanagan on a full-time basis to West Genesee Middle School working with both students and staff.
Officer Flanagan has just retired from a distinguished career with the Onondaga County Sheriff’s Office. Over the course of his career, he has held positions such as Detective with the Abused Persons Unit, Road Patrol Supervisor, and Police Sergeant within the Inspections Unit. For the last 13 years, Officer Flanagan has worked as a Detective Lieutenant and Detective Sergeant within the Criminal Investigation Division. Officer Flanagan was a recipient of the Charles A. Florczyk Sr. Award for Investigative Excellence in 2019.
In addition to being a West Genesee School Patrol Officer, he is a father of three and all of his children are West Genesee students.
